After the bills are covered, how much is actually safe to spend? monetr organizes an entire budgeting application around that one question. Inspired by the defunct Simple bank, it budgets paycheck by paycheck rather than month by month. Funding schedules encode when you get paid - including multiple schedules per account and a weekend-exclusion option for deposits that land early - and every expense or savings goal is tied to one. monetr then calculates how much of each recurring obligation (rent, car payment, subscriptions, on any repeat interval) to set aside from each paycheck, so a large bill never has to come out of a single check. What remains after allocations is surfaced as Free-To-Use, and a forecasting timeline projects contributions, due dates, and leftover funds forward so low-balance periods are visible before they happen. Transactions arrive either as OFX uploads from your bank or automatically through a Plaid connection using your own API credentials, keeping balances and transactions synced without manual entry. The app is mobile-friendly and installable as a PWA on desktop or phone. Self-hosting via Docker Compose is completely free, with all source code public and your financial data on your own hardware.

Plandex
With 15,500 GitHub stars and over 1,100 forks, Plandex delivers a terminal-based AI coding agent purpose-built for the complex, multi-file tasks that overwhelm single-file AI assistants. The Go-powered server maintains a cumulative diff review sandbox that quarantines all AI-generated changes from your project files until you explicitly approve them — enabling 20-file refactors where you cherry-pick good changes and reject bad ones without touching git. A 2M token effective context window loads only what each step requires, while tree-sitter project maps index repositories exceeding 20M tokens across 30+ programming languages, providing structural awareness of class hierarchies, function signatures, and import graphs without burning tokens on full file content. The configurable model pack system assigns different models to different roles — Claude for planning, GPT for coding, Gemini for summarization — supporting Anthropic, OpenAI, Google, OpenRouter, Azure OpenAI, AWS Bedrock, DeepSeek, Perplexity, and Ollama for local models. Full auto mode handles end-to-end autonomous workflows including high-level planning, context loading, implementation, terminal command execution, and automated debugging of both terminal and browser applications. The interactive REPL provides fuzzy auto-complete, version-controlled sandbox branching, rewind to any previous point, and Git integration for commit message generation. The Plandex Server exposes 60+ REST API endpoints for programmatic orchestration across organizations, projects, plans, and branches. Deploy via Docker Compose for self-hosted operation with your own API keys. FireFlyIII
With over 24,000 GitHub stars and active development since 2014, Firefly III is the self-hosted personal finance manager that gives you complete control over your financial data without ever contacting external servers. The double-entry bookkeeping system tracks every transaction with source and destination accounts, ensuring accurate balance calculations and audit trails across checking, savings, credit card, cash, and asset accounts. Budget management sets monthly spending limits by category with visual progress tracking and rollover support for unused allocations. Rule-based transaction automation applies categorization, tags, and budget assignments automatically based on configurable conditions matching description, amount, source, and destination patterns. Recurring transactions schedule regular bills, subscriptions, and income entries with automatic creation on configured dates. Piggy banks divide savings accounts into virtual sub-accounts for goal tracking with target amounts and deadlines. Financial reports include income versus expense summaries, budget performance charts, category breakdowns, tag reports, and net worth tracking with weekly, monthly, and yearly time ranges. Multi-currency support handles any currency with configurable exchange rates for international finance tracking. The REST JSON API covers nearly every feature for integration with external tools, import utilities, and the companion Firefly III Data Importer for bank statement processing. Two-factor authentication provides account security. Self-hosting deploys via Docker containers or directly on PHP 8.5+ with MySQL or PostgreSQL. Vane
Perplexity's search experience without Perplexity: Vane deploys Perplexica, an open-source AI answer engine built as the self-hosted alternative. Instead of returning a page of links, it reads your question, searches the live web through the SearxNG metasearch engine, and composes a direct answer with cited sources. Retrieval quality comes from embeddings and similarity search: fetched pages are re-ranked against the query so the model answers from the most relevant passages rather than whatever ranked first. Two query modes cover different needs - Normal mode runs a straightforward web search, while Copilot mode generates multiple reformulated queries and actively pulls content from top matches for harder questions. Focus modes specialize retrieval for academic papers, YouTube, Reddit discussions, Wolfram Alpha calculations, or the general web. The answering model is your choice: OpenAI-compatible APIs or fully local LLMs such as Llama 3 and Mixtral through Ollama, which keeps queries entirely on your infrastructure. Because SearxNG pulls live results, answers reflect current information, and no search history is tracked.
Letta
With over 24,000 GitHub stars and origins in the MemGPT research paper on virtual context management, Letta has evolved into the leading open-source platform for building AI agents that maintain persistent memory, identity, and continuity across sessions rather than operating as stateless prompt-response loops. The core architecture uses memory blocks — structured, labeled text chunks that reside permanently in the agent's context window — allowing agents to programmatically rewrite their own memory, learn new skills, and improve through a sleeptime dreaming process that runs reflection and memory organization during idle periods. The self-hosted App Server deploys via Docker and exposes a WebSocket API on port 4500, letting the TypeScript Agent SDK connect from any application using local, remote, or cloud backends. Agents support git-versioned memory through MemFS where every memory change is tracked and auditable, multi-agent communication via subagents, scheduled tasks, and integration with messaging platforms including Slack, Discord, Telegram, WhatsApp, and Signal. The platform is fully model-agnostic, routing to OpenAI, Anthropic, xAI, or self-hosted open-weight models through Ollama depending on cost, performance, and data residency requirements. The Agent File format serializes complete agent state — memory, skills, prompts, and conversation history — into portable snapshots. Desktop applications for macOS, Windows, and Linux provide native interfaces alongside the terminal CLI and web chat at chat.letta.com.
